JOB SUMMARY:
Looking for a licensed independent provider (LMHC, LICSW) to complete one-time, comprehensive mental health evaluations for people entering into or residing in skilled nursing facilities.
Evaluations take place in hospitals and in skilled nursing facilities throughout Snohomish County. Also looking for help in Whatcom County.
Evaluation includes interview with person, review of limited medical records, writing up a comprehensive formatted report, diagnosis, and recommendations for services and supports.
This is an independent SUBCONTRACTOR opportunity, NOT employee. You must have a business license and carry your own liability insurance.
There is flexibility with scheduling the interviews, and you can write up the evaluation on your own schedule within the time expectations provided.
There is flexibility with how many evaluations you want to complete.
In addition to being a skilled clinician with expertise in geriatric/medical populations, you must have good writing skills, attention to detail, and the ability to synthesize information from multiple sources into a cohesive report.
Compensation is paid as a flat rate per consult.
